Job Summary

The Category Manager works closely with the Retail Sales Team, Marketing Team, and Finance & Accounting teams to drive sales, purchases, and profitability. As a strategic partner to top customers, the Category Manager is responsible for providing fact-based, insight-led, and actionable category solutions to drive growth for the category, customer, and company. The Category Manager acts as a thought-leader using consumer and data trends to provide value-creating business solutions regarding category assortment, merchandising, shelving, pricing, and promotion. The role has close collaboration with both internal & external partners. The position requires proficiency in following the company values of cooperation, integrity, work ethic, decisiveness, and agility.

Essential Functions
  • Category Insight Leadership
    • Define and own the multi-year Category Insights learning agenda aligned to enterprise growth priorities
    • Identify high-value opportunities across channels and retailers by synthesizing primary research, panel data, and syndicated sources
    • Translate shopper behavior and category trends into clear commercial implications that drive distribution, velocity, and basket expansion
    • Serve as a category thought leader, elevating CDI's credibility with retail partners through insight-led selling
  • Analytics
    • Integrate diverse data streams (primary, shopper, panel, syndicated, and retailer data) into cohesive, action-oriented narratives
    • Establish frameworks and standardized approaches for Category trend mapping, segmentation, and opportunity sizing
    • Build scalable tools and ways of working that embed shopper thinking into the Sales organization
    • Champion disciplined, hypothesis-led analytics that move beyond diagnosis to business opportunities to test and learn
  • Storytelling
    • Craft stakeholder-ready, insight-driven stories that drive clarity and inspire action among senior leaders and decision-makers
    • Connect macro trends, category dynamics, and shopper motivations into growth opportunities and narratives
    • Simplify complexity into intuitive visualizations and clear business implications tailored to diverse audiences
    • Equip Sales teams with compelling, insight-backed selling stories that unlock incremental retailer opportunity
  • Partnership
    • Act as the voice of the category expert in preparation for key customer engagements and internal strategy discussions
    • Elevate organizational fluency in category analytics through education, frameworks, and repeatable tools
    • Build and manage external research partners to deliver high-impact learning efficiently and effectively.
